3.2.3 Recommended Power and Grounding Cables
The described specifications in table 3.5 are valid only for the following conditions:
Copper wires for 70 ºC (158 ºF) with PVC insulation for ambient temperature of 40 ºC (104 ºF),
installed in perforated and not agglomerated conduits.
Naked or silver coated copper busbars with round edges with 1 mm radius with ambient
temperature of 40 ºC (104 ºF) and bus temperature of 80 °C (176 °F).
NOTE!
For correct cable dimensioning, consider the installation condition and the maximum
permitted line voltage drop.
